2. Japan: The Art of Respect

Japan is a country where respect is an integral part of the culture. From bowing to using honorifics, the Japanese people embody respect in all aspects of life. During my visit, I was struck by how the locals treated each other with respect, regardless of their age or social status. This experience taught me the value of treating everyone with respect, regardless of our differences.

4. Mexico: The Beauty of Celebrations

Mexico is a country that celebrates life through colorful festivals and traditions. During my visit, I witnessed the Day of the Dead celebration, where families gather to honor their departed loved ones. The sense of unity and love that permeated the air was palpable. This experience taught me the value of celebrating life and the people who matter to us.
